Output 6d651df21e173c79c371145005967323fcf86126efb3d4426afc2c574896c916:7

value
50584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 982b19e11e3c6113d9c5368b9baa826688f51df7 OP_EQUAL
address
3FZcGRDR8KRHpq4Z3HFxQHdA8otBTVimnm
transaction
6d651df21e173c79c371145005967323fcf86126efb3d4426afc2c574896c916
confirmations
218242
spent
true